Hartland board approves DNR water‑plan contract, backflow inspections and several utility purchases
Summary
The Village Board approved a DNR-required water supply area plan contract, renewed required backflow inspections, approved a water-truck chassis purchase and accepted public infrastructure contingent on lien waivers at its Dec. 9 meeting.
The Village Board of the Village of Hartland approved multiple utility- and infrastructure-related actions on Dec. 9, including a contract to prepare a Department of Natural Resources water supply area plan, renewal of cross-connection inspections, a vehicle purchase and acceptance of public infrastructure at a commercial site.
The board approved a contract with engineering consultant Ruekert & Mielke (recorded in the packet as "Rookert Milke") to prepare a DNR-required water supply area plan at a cost not to exceed $49,000.
